This guide will delve deep into the complexities of soil types, their characteristics, and how they connect with various products like &amp;lt;strong&amp;gt; timber sleepers&amp;lt;/strong&amp;gt;, &amp;lt;strong&amp;gt; concrete sleepers&amp;lt;/strong&amp;gt;, and &amp;lt;strong&amp;gt; H beams&amp;lt;/strong&amp;gt; &amp;lt;/p&amp;gt;  &amp;lt;h2&amp;gt; &amp;lt;strong&amp;gt; Understanding Soil Types with Your Retaining Wall Installer&#039;s Help&amp;lt;/strong&amp;gt;&amp;lt;/h2&amp;gt; &amp;lt;h3&amp;gt; What Are Soil Types?&amp;lt;/h3&amp;gt; &amp;lt;p&amp;gt; Soil types are classified based upon their physical and chemical residential or commercial properties. They can be broadly categorized into sandy, clayey, silty, loamy, and peaty soils. Each type has its own unique attributes that impact drain, compaction, and general stability.&amp;lt;/p&amp;gt; &amp;lt;h3&amp;gt; Why Is Soil Type Important for Retaining Walls?&amp;lt;/h3&amp;gt; &amp;lt;p&amp;gt; The kind of soil straight impacts the style and setup of keeping walls: &amp;lt;/p&amp;gt; &amp;lt;ul&amp;gt;  &amp;lt;li&amp;gt; &amp;lt;strong&amp;gt; Drainage: &amp;lt;/strong&amp;gt; Some soils retain water while others enable it to drain quickly.&amp;lt;/li&amp;gt; &amp;lt;li&amp;gt; &amp;lt;strong&amp;gt; Weight: &amp;lt;/strong&amp;gt; Various soil types have differing weights that can put in pressures on the maintaining wall.&amp;lt;/li&amp;gt; &amp;lt;li&amp;gt; &amp;lt;strong&amp;gt; Erosion: &amp;lt;/strong&amp;gt; The susceptibility to disintegration differs with each soil type.&amp;lt;/li&amp;gt; &amp;lt;/ul&amp;gt; &amp;lt;h3&amp;gt; Common Soil Types Explained&amp;lt;/h3&amp;gt; &amp;lt;h4&amp;gt; Sandy Soil&amp;lt;/h4&amp;gt; &amp;lt;p&amp;gt; Sandy soil consists of big particles that produce large areas in between them. It drains rapidly but might not hold nutrients well.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; &amp;lt;strong&amp;gt; Pros: &amp;lt;/strong&amp;gt;&amp;lt;/p&amp;gt; &amp;lt;ul&amp;gt;  &amp;lt;li&amp;gt; Excellent drainage&amp;lt;/li&amp;gt; &amp;lt;li&amp;gt; Easy to work with&amp;lt;/li&amp;gt; &amp;lt;/ul&amp;gt; &amp;lt;p&amp;gt; &amp;lt;strong&amp;gt; Cons: &amp;lt;/strong&amp;gt;&amp;lt;/p&amp;gt; &amp;lt;ul&amp;gt;  &amp;lt;li&amp;gt; Low nutrient retention&amp;lt;/li&amp;gt; &amp;lt;li&amp;gt; Susceptible to erosion&amp;lt;/li&amp;gt; &amp;lt;/ul&amp;gt; &amp;lt;h4&amp;gt; Clayey Soil&amp;lt;/h4&amp;gt; &amp;lt;p&amp;gt; Clayey soil includes very fine particles that are firmly packed together. It retains water but drains poorly.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; &amp;lt;strong&amp;gt; Pros: &amp;lt;/strong&amp;gt;&amp;lt;/p&amp;gt; &amp;lt;ul&amp;gt;  &amp;lt;li&amp;gt; High nutrient retention&amp;lt;/li&amp;gt; &amp;lt;li&amp;gt; Good for specific plant growth&amp;lt;/li&amp;gt; &amp;lt;/ul&amp;gt; &amp;lt;p&amp;gt; &amp;lt;strong&amp;gt; Cons: &amp;lt;/strong&amp;gt;&amp;lt;/p&amp;gt; &amp;lt;ul&amp;gt;  &amp;lt;li&amp;gt; Poor drainage&amp;lt;/li&amp;gt; &amp;lt;li&amp;gt; Can expand or diminish dramatically with wetness changes&amp;lt;/li&amp;gt; &amp;lt;/ul&amp;gt; &amp;lt;h4&amp;gt; Silty Soil&amp;lt;/h4&amp;gt; &amp;lt;p&amp;gt; Silty soil is made up of medium-sized particles that are smooth to the touch. It holds moisture better than sandy soil however drains pipes poorly.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; &amp;lt;strong&amp;gt; Pros: &amp;lt;/strong&amp;gt;&amp;lt;/p&amp;gt; &amp;lt;ul&amp;gt;  &amp;lt;li&amp;gt; Good nutrient retention&amp;lt;/li&amp;gt; &amp;lt;li&amp;gt; Holds moisture well &amp;lt;/li&amp;gt; &amp;lt;/ul&amp;gt; &amp;lt;p&amp;gt; &amp;lt;strong&amp;gt; Cons: &amp;lt;/strong&amp;gt;&amp;lt;/p&amp;gt; &amp;lt;ul&amp;gt;  &amp;lt;li&amp;gt; Compacts easily&amp;lt;/li&amp;gt; &amp;lt;li&amp;gt; Susceptible to disintegration when wet&amp;lt;/li&amp;gt; &amp;lt;/ul&amp;gt; &amp;lt;h4&amp;gt; Loamy Soil&amp;lt;/h4&amp;gt; &amp;lt;p&amp;gt; Loamy soil is a mix of sand, silt, and clay. It is typically considered the perfect garden soil due to its balance of drainage and nutrient retention.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; &amp;lt;strong&amp;gt; Pros: &amp;lt;/strong&amp;gt;&amp;lt;/p&amp;gt; &amp;lt;ul&amp;gt;  &amp;lt;li&amp;gt; Excellent drain &amp;lt;/li&amp;gt; &amp;lt;li&amp;gt; Nutrient-rich &amp;lt;/li&amp;gt; &amp;lt;/ul&amp;gt; &amp;lt;p&amp;gt; &amp;lt;strong&amp;gt; Cons: &amp;lt;/strong&amp;gt;&amp;lt;/p&amp;gt; &amp;lt;ul&amp;gt;  &amp;lt;li&amp;gt; Can be costly if acquired &amp;lt;/li&amp;gt; &amp;lt;/ul&amp;gt; &amp;lt;h4&amp;gt; Peaty Soil&amp;lt;/h4&amp;gt; &amp;lt;p&amp;gt; Peaty soil includes a great deal of organic matter, making it dark in color. It&#039;s normally found in damp areas.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; &amp;lt;strong&amp;gt; Pros: &amp;lt;/strong&amp;gt;&amp;lt;/p&amp;gt; &amp;lt;ul&amp;gt;  &amp;lt;li&amp;gt; Rich in nutrients &amp;lt;/li&amp;gt; &amp;lt;li&amp;gt; Great for particular plants &amp;lt;/li&amp;gt; &amp;lt;/ul&amp;gt; &amp;lt;p&amp;gt; &amp;lt;strong&amp;gt; Cons: &amp;lt;/strong&amp;gt;&amp;lt;/p&amp;gt; &amp;lt;ul&amp;gt;  &amp;lt;li&amp;gt; Poor drainage&amp;lt;/li&amp;gt; &amp;lt;li&amp;gt; Can be acidic &amp;lt;/li&amp;gt; &amp;lt;/ul&amp;gt;  &amp;lt;h2&amp;gt; &amp;lt;strong&amp;gt; Choosing the Right Product for Your Retaining Wall&amp;lt;/strong&amp;gt;&amp;lt;/h2&amp;gt; &amp;lt;h3&amp;gt; Timber Sleepers vs. Concrete Sleepers&amp;lt;/h3&amp;gt; &amp;lt;p&amp;gt; When structure a retaining wall, you have a couple of material alternatives - &amp;lt;strong&amp;gt; timber sleepers&amp;lt;/strong&amp;gt; or &amp;lt;strong&amp;gt; concrete sleepers&amp;lt;/strong&amp;gt; Each has its advantages depending on your particular needs.&amp;lt;/p&amp;gt; &amp;lt;h4&amp;gt; Timber Sleepers&amp;lt;/h4&amp;gt; &amp;lt;p&amp;gt; Timber sleepers provide a natural appearance that blends well with gardens.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; &amp;lt;strong&amp;gt; Advantages: &amp;lt;/strong&amp;gt;&amp;lt;/p&amp;gt; &amp;lt;ol&amp;gt;  &amp;lt;li&amp;gt; Aesthetic appeal.&amp;lt;/li&amp;gt; &amp;lt;li&amp;gt; Easier to deal with during installation.&amp;lt;/li&amp;gt; &amp;lt;li&amp;gt; Cost-effective option.&amp;lt;/li&amp;gt; &amp;lt;/ol&amp;gt; &amp;lt;p&amp;gt; &amp;lt;strong&amp;gt; Disadvantages: &amp;lt;/strong&amp;gt;&amp;lt;/p&amp;gt; &amp;lt;ol&amp;gt;  &amp;lt;li&amp;gt; Prone to rot over time.&amp;lt;/li&amp;gt; &amp;lt;li&amp;gt; May need more maintenance.&amp;lt;/li&amp;gt; &amp;lt;/ol&amp;gt; &amp;lt;h4&amp;gt; Concrete Sleepers&amp;lt;/h4&amp;gt; &amp;lt;p&amp;gt; Concrete sleepers provide resilience and strength for larger walls or walls developed on unsteady soil conditions.&amp;lt;/p&amp;gt; &amp;lt;p&amp;gt; &amp;lt;strong&amp;gt; Advantages: &amp;lt;/strong&amp;gt;&amp;lt;/p&amp;gt; &amp;lt;ol&amp;gt;  &amp;lt;li&amp;gt; Long-lasting. &amp;lt;/li&amp;gt; &amp;lt;li&amp;gt; Requires less maintenance.&amp;lt;/li&amp;gt; &amp;lt;li&amp;gt; Suitable for different designs.&amp;lt;/li&amp;gt; &amp;lt;/ol&amp;gt; &amp;lt;p&amp;gt; &amp;lt;strong&amp;gt; Disadvantages: &amp;lt;/strong&amp;gt;&amp;lt;/p&amp;gt; &amp;lt;ol&amp;gt;  &amp;lt;li&amp;gt; More pricey than timber.&amp;lt;/li&amp;gt; &amp;lt;li&amp;gt; Heavier, needing more labor during installation.&amp;lt;/li&amp;gt; &amp;lt;/ol&amp;gt; &amp;lt;h3&amp;gt; H Beams as Structural Support&amp;lt;/h3&amp;gt; &amp;lt;p&amp;gt; For vertical loads or additional structural assistance in your retaining wall system, using &amp;lt;strong&amp;gt; H beams&amp;lt;/strong&amp;gt; can be beneficial.&amp;lt;/p&amp;gt; &amp;lt;h4&amp;gt; Benefits of H Beams: &amp;lt;/h4&amp;gt; &amp;lt;ol&amp;gt;  &amp;lt;li&amp;gt; Provide extra strength versus lateral earth pressure.&amp;lt;/li&amp;gt; &amp;lt;li&amp;gt; Ideal for high slopes where extra reinforcement is necessary.&amp;lt;/li&amp;gt; &amp;lt;li&amp;gt; Versatile use in combination with both wood or concrete systems.&amp;lt;/li&amp;gt; &amp;lt;/ol&amp;gt;  &amp;lt;h2&amp;gt; &amp;lt;strong&amp;gt; Soil Analysis Before Installation&amp;lt;/strong&amp;gt;&amp;lt;/h2&amp;gt; &amp;lt;h3&amp;gt; Why Conduct a Soil Test?&amp;lt;/h3&amp;gt; &amp;lt;p&amp;gt; Conducting a soil test before installing your retaining wall is crucial due to the fact that it assists identify: &amp;lt;/p&amp;gt; &amp;lt;ol&amp;gt;  &amp;lt;li&amp;gt; Soil composition (sand, silt, clay). &amp;lt;/li&amp;gt; &amp;lt;li&amp;gt; pH levels affecting plant growth.&amp;lt;/li&amp;gt; &amp;lt;li&amp;gt; Drainage abilities which affect wall design.&amp;lt;/li&amp;gt; &amp;lt;/ol&amp;gt; &amp;lt;h3&amp;gt; How to Conduct a Soil Test?&amp;lt;/h3&amp;gt; &amp;lt;p&amp;gt; You can either employ professionals or do it yourself: &amp;lt;/p&amp;gt; &amp;lt;ol&amp;gt;  &amp;lt;li&amp;gt; Collect samples from numerous places at various depths.&amp;lt;/li&amp;gt; &amp;lt;li&amp;gt; Use an at-home package or send out samples to a lab for comprehensive analysis.&amp;lt;/li&amp;gt; &amp;lt;li&amp;gt; Review results carefully; consult your installer for interpretation associated to building plans.&amp;lt;/li&amp;gt; &amp;lt;/ol&amp;gt;  &amp;lt;h2&amp;gt; &amp;lt;strong&amp;gt; The Role of Your Retaining Wall Installer&amp;lt;/strong&amp;gt;&amp;lt;/h2&amp;gt; &amp;lt;h3&amp;gt; Choosing a Professional Installer&amp;lt;/h3&amp;gt; &amp;lt;p&amp;gt; Hiring a professional installer ensures that all elements-- from soil screening to wall construction-- are dealt with expertly.&amp;lt;/p&amp;gt; &amp;lt;h4&amp;gt; What Makes an Installer &#039;Professional&#039;?
